The redemption statement should be requested by the solicitor acting on behalf of FD for the remortgage.
If they have an out of date figure, they can still go ahead on that basis and any overpayment should be refunded to you within a matter of days of the remortgage completing.
While not particularly impressed with the responses you've had from Halifax, I don't understand why First Direct's solicitors aren't pushing this for you.
Unless they like an extended Christmas holiday too.0 -
